Peel-and-Stick Wallpaper vs Traditional Wallpaper: Practical Overview

Peel-and-stick wallpaper and traditional paste-applied wallpaper both change a room’s look, but they do so in very different ways. Peel-and-stick offers fast installation and easy removal; traditional wallpaper requires more prep and skill but generally delivers longer life and greater textural depth. Can Peel-and-Stick Wallpaper Stick to Textured Walls? Short Verdict and Who This Helps

Peel-and-stick wallpaper can work on lightly textured walls but usually fails on heavy textures. If your wall has an orange-peel or light knockdown finish, many thicker removable vinyls will adhere well with the right prep. Coarse knockdown, sand finishes, and popcorn-style textures reduce contact area and tend to cause seam lift, bubbling, and short lifespans …

Why Does Peel-and-Stick Wallpaper Fall Off? (And How to Prevent It)

Peel-and-stick wallpaper promises a fast room refresh with no paste but it will lift when the adhesive can’t make full contact, the wall surface interferes chemically or physically, or the environment weakens the glue.
